¿Cómo implementar la caché en WordPress con WP Super Cache?

Categorias: Wordpress

En algunos otros tutoriales comentábamos cómo optimizar nuestro WordPress para mejorar su rendimiento y hacer así que nuestra página se cargara más rápido. Una de estas formas consiste en implementar la caché de nuestro WordPress, lo que hará que no se produzcan tantas llamadas a las bases de datos o evitar la generación dinámica de la página a través de PHP.

¿Cómo implementar la caché en WordPress con WP Super Cache?

WP Super Cache es un plugin que permite a usuarios tanto noveles como experimentados realizar una serie de ajustes para simplificar este proceso. Lo instalaremos de manera habitual, ya sea desde el panel de instalación de de plugins de WordPress como a copiando al fichero plugins la carpeta que nos descargaremos desde la página del desarrollador. No nos olvidemos de activarlo después de instalarlo.

imagen wordpress

Una vez activado, podemos acceder a las funcionalidades de este plugin desde la sección Ajustes > WP Super Cache.

imagen wordpress

Es posible que nos pida que gestionemos nuestros permalinks antes de acceder a las funcionalidades del plugin. Este es un requisito obligatorio para su utilización. Haciendo click en el link, podemos seleccionar una opción alternativa a “Predeterminado”.

imagen wordpress

Una vez dentro, tenemos varias pestañas:

imagen wordpress

Easy: sección para usuarios novatos. Nos lo da todo hecho y mascado. Si no queremos complicarnos, ésta es nuestra opción. Activaremos el cacheado (Caching On) y podremos gestionarlo desde esta zona.

Avanzado: seleccionaremos qué cachear y de qué manera. Son opciones avanzadas de la aplicación que podemos ir modificando. Consiste en probar y ver qué es lo óptimo para nuestra página o, si tenemos una idea muy definida, cambiarlo directamente.

CDN: podemos activar y gestionar la red de entrega de contenidos, que hace que diferentes ficheros del tipo CSS o JS se sirvan desde otro sitio.

Contents: son los contenidos que hay actualmente cacheados. Podemos eliminarlos de la caché o borrar tan solo los que ya hayan caducado (más antiguos de 1 hora).

Preload: permite generar previamente todo el caché de nuestro sitio para que cuando alguien visite nuestra página le entregue una copia estática. Este proceso puede crear muchos ficheros en nuestro servidor, ya que genera una copia de cada página.

Plugins: cachea plugins, que posteriormente carga cuando la aplicación Super Cache es cargada. Nos avisa el propio plugin que esta opción requiere conocimiento de PHP y que tenemos que realizar una serie de gestiones con WordPress para crearlas.

Debug: permite solucionar problemas con el plugin activando el modo de depuración. Crea un log con los problemas y los envía al directorio de instalación del mismo.

La herramienta de caché se purga cada cierto tiempo para mantenerse siempre con la última versión, por lo que puedes actualizar tu sitio sin riesgo a que tus visitantes se pierdan las últimas novedades del mismo.

Antes de realizar ningún cambio, deberíamos crear una copia de seguridad de nuestro sitio e ir probando si realmente los cambios efectuados reducen nuestro tiempo de carga, que es el objetivo principal que atañe a este plugin.